Bitter Chrysanthemum

1. Cut the garlic, peanuts, and dried red pepper

2. Stir-fry peanuts, dried chili and garlic

3. Add light soy sauce, vinegar, salt, sugar and a little water to taste

4. After washing the bitter chrysanthemum, pour it into cold boiled water.

5. Pour in the first prepared sauce

Tips:

Because I don't like raw or cold food, I scalded the bitter chrysanthemum with boiling water. Cold water can keep it crisp.
